<h3>
Answer: y = 3x+18</h3>
Slope = 3
Y intercept = 18
==================================================
Work Shown:
m = slope
m = (y2-y1)/(x2-x1)
m = (0-(-9))/(-6-(-9))
m = (0+9)/(-6+9)
m = 9/3
m = 3 ... is the slope
-------
y = mx+b
y = 3x+b .... plug in the slope
-9 = 3(-9)+b ... plug in the point (x,y) = (-9,-9)
-9 = -27+b
-9+27 = -27+b+27 .... adding 27 to both sides
18 = b
b = 18 ... is the y intercept
---------
We found that m = 3 is the slope and b = 18 is the y intercept
y = mx+b turns into y = 3x+18
